This is not the Old Town Hall but the 14th century Church of Our Lady before Týn. Both are on the Old Town Square.

The monument in front of the chuch is the Marian Column. Per Wikipedia: "The Marian column of Prague is a religious monument consisting of a column topped with a statute of the Virgin Mary, located in the city's Old Town Square. The column was erected in 1650, shortly after the conclusion of the Thirty Years' War. It was demolished in November 1918, coinciding with the fall of Austria-Hungary. In 2020, the column was reconstructed, with planned completion on 15 August 2020." - JK

Per Lucerna, the Paris to Prague lantern slide set was produced in 1894. JK
